A groundbreaking study recently published in Nature Medicine has unveiled a significant link between intensive blood pressure management and the reduction of dementia risk. Conducted across rural China, this extensive trial sheds light on how community health workers play a pivotal role in lowering cognitive impairment rates by effectively managing hypertension among local populations.

The correlation between uncontrolled hypertension and dementia has long been suspected. Numerous studies have pointed towards individuals with untreated high blood pressure being at a significantly higher risk—up to 42%—of developing dementia later in life. However, until now, these studies lacked the necessary scale and duration to provide conclusive evidence. This new research not only fills that gap but also emphasizes the importance of early intervention. By meticulously monitoring and adjusting medication dosages under the guidance of trained healthcare professionals, participants experienced notable improvements in both their physical and mental well-being.In rural China, where access to specialized medical care is often limited, 'village doctors' emerged as critical figures in achieving these outcomes. These dedicated community health workers implemented comprehensive strategies tailored to each individual's needs, ensuring consistent progress toward healthier lifestyles and better-managed blood pressure levels.Implementing Effective Strategies for Blood Pressure Reduction
To achieve optimal results, the trial incorporated several innovative approaches aimed at enhancing patient compliance and effectiveness. Participants received personalized counseling sessions focusing on crucial lifestyle modifications, including weight management, dietary adjustments, and alcohol consumption limits. Additionally, they were provided with affordable or free antihypertensive medications, further encouraging adherence to prescribed regimens.Community health workers played an instrumental role throughout this process. They educated patients about the significance of regular home blood pressure monitoring while fostering strong relationships built on trust and understanding. This collaborative effort ensured that every participant remained actively engaged in their journey towards improved cardiovascular health.Moreover, entire villages were randomly assigned into either intervention or control groups, allowing researchers to accurately measure the impact of intensified treatment protocols against standard practices. Those receiving enhanced support took an average of three distinct types of blood pressure-lowering drugs compared to just one in the control group, illustrating the tangible benefits derived from increased attention and resources allocated to managing this condition.Evaluating Outcomes and Implications for Future Research
After four years of diligent follow-up, the data revealed compelling reductions in both overall dementia incidence (by 15%) and cognitive impairments (by 16%). Such remarkable achievements underscore the necessity of adopting similar methodologies globally, particularly within underserved communities struggling with limited healthcare infrastructure.Dr. Jiang He, lead author of the study, expressed optimism regarding its implications for broader applications beyond rural China. "Our findings strongly advocate for utilizing antihypertensive treatments not merely as tools against cardiovascular diseases but also as vital components in preventing dementia," he stated emphatically.While acknowledging the success achieved thus far, experts caution against assuming long-term sustainability without additional investigation. Extended trials involving diverse demographics coupled with more frequent assessments will be essential moving forward.
